Heating and ventilation system controls  
Fig. 131 In the center console: Heating system controls.  
Please first read and note the introductory information and heed the WARNINGS  
Temperature  
The desired interior temperature cannot be lower than the outside air, because the heating and  
ventilation system cannot cool or dehumidify the air.  
Heating  
Maximum heating output and fast defrosting will only be possible after the engine has reached  
operating temperature.  
Settings for optimum visibility  
Switch off the air recirculation, Air recirculation.  
Set the fan to the desired speed ⇒ꢀfig. 131 (2).  
Turn the temperature knob to the center position (1).  
Open all air vents in the instrument panel, Air vents.  
Turn the air distribution knob (3) to the desired setting.
